Degrees in finance-related fields such as ...This course explores how technology-based start-up ventures are founded, managed and financed. Specific emphasis is put on the early stages of development. The goal is to offer perspectives on the “two sides of the coin”: the entrepreneur’s perspective and the financier’s perspective (in particular the venture capitalist). For the most …Here are a few reasons why choosing finance as a major can be a good decision: 1. Job Opportunities. One of the biggest advantages of studying finance is the wide range of job opportunities available after graduation. Finance majors can work in various industries, including banking, investment management, insurance, and real estate.Finance Degree Salary Potential. If you like challenges, solving problems, and continually learning, finance is a rewarding field. 5. Finance majors are influential. Financial Managers 1. Financial managers monitor a company's financial health and activity in order to minimize risk and maximize profit. They are responsible for generating financial statements and providing advice to upper management on how to direct the company's wealth and financial planning.
